How mHealth Can Benefit Mental Health
Opinion Article by Jamie Prangnell, Managing Director, Appadoodle.
Mental ill health is a huge issue for young people. It is estimated that one in five young people have a mental health problem in any given year. Further research says that around half of all mental disorders begin before the age of 15, and 75% by 24. More than half of all adults with mental health problems saw such issues manifest in childhood, but were not formally diagnosed.

Scottish Health Board Leaps Ahead in Integrating Children's Services
NHS Dumfries and Galloway has taken a major step in integrating children’s services across health, social care and other public services. This is as a result of a pioneering project that is moving far beyond anything done before within NHS Scotland to link crucial information on patients from across disparate IT systems used by different organisations.

Philips and Catharina Hospital Sign Technology Agreement for New and Largest Cardiovascular Center in the Netherlands
Royal Philips (NYSE: PHG, AEX: PHIA) and Catharina Hospital (Eindhoven, The Netherlands) have signed an agreement for the installation of Philips' advanced medical technologies in Catharina Hospital's new cardiovascular center, which is currently under construction and due to open its doors in mid-2016. The agreement will give Catharina Hospital access to the latest technologies for the image-guided minimally invasive treatment of patients with cardiovascular disease.

Visbion Awarded Government Grant from Innovate UK SMART Initiative for Synthetic Biology Project
Visbion has been chosen as the recipient of a government grant via the Innovate UK SMART initiative for a new project entering into the field of synthetic biology. The aim of the project, entitled 'A Comprehensive Web-based Broker for Biotechnology Design and Manufacturing' is to create a method by which synthetic biology designers can efficiently search for tools and component parts for their designs.
